WebThe Theodore Roosevelt Park is a small local beach located in the town of Oyster Bay. The park has something for everyone: bike and roller blade paths, tennis and handball courts for those who don’t like sunbathing and swimming, picnic and barbecue areas for families and friends who have come to enjoy a meal together, and a playground for the little ones. WebOyster Bay, Nassau County. Theodore Roosevelt Sanctuary and Audubon Center was the first Audubon songbird sanctuary in the nation. Today, it is a vibrant resource, offering a wide variety of activities, including environmental education, wildlife research and conservation advocacy.
